Health: Accelerated Aging in Younger Generations Linked to Early-Onset Cancer Rise


Immediate Answer: New medical research presented at the American Association for Cancer Research confirms that younger generations are experiencing "accelerated biological aging." This cellular mismatch, where biological age exceeds chronological age, is directly linked to a sharp rise in early-onset cancers. Gen-X and Millennials born after 1965 show a 17% higher risk of faster aging, leading to increased rates of lung, gastrointestinal, and uterine cancers.

What Happened: Recent data analyzed from over 148,000 participants in the UK Biobank reveals a troubling trend in public health: our bodies are often older than our birth certificates suggest. Researchers at Washington University School of Medicine in St. Louis found that younger birth cohorts: specifically those born between 1965 and 1980: are showing signs of biological aging at a much faster rate than those born in the early 1950s.

To measure this, scientists used nine specific blood biomarkers, including inflammation markers like C-reactive protein and metabolic indicators like creatinine. The study found that for every standard deviation increase in accelerated aging, the risk of early-onset lung cancer jumped by 42%. Similarly, the risk for gastrointestinal cancers rose by 22%, and uterine cancer risk increased by 36%. This "age gap" is emerging as a primary explanation for why cancer cases are surfacing in adults under the age of 55, a demographic previously considered low-risk for many of these diseases.

Both Sides: The medical community is currently debating whether this trend is purely lifestyle-driven or influenced by broader environmental changes.

On one side, many experts point to the "Westernized" lifestyle as the primary culprit. They argue that high consumption of ultra-processed foods, sedentary habits, and rising obesity rates in children and young adults are directly "rusting" our cellular machinery. Chronic inflammation and changes to the gut microbiome: often disrupted by early-life antibiotic use: are seen as clear pathways to premature aging.

On the other side, some researchers emphasize environmental and systemic factors that are harder for individuals to control. They point to the rise of endocrine-disrupting chemicals in plastics, air pollution, and the high psychosocial stress of a digital, always-on society. These experts suggest that even a healthy individual might be aging faster due to the "toxic load" of modern existence. While both sides agree the trend is real, the focus of the solution shifts between personal responsibility and the need for stricter environmental regulations.

Why It Matters: This shift in the cancer landscape is more than just a medical curiosity; it is a signal that the foundation of human health is being taxed in new ways. For decades, cancer was viewed primarily as a disease of the elderly, a byproduct of many years of cellular replication. Now, the timeline is compressing.

When young parents, professionals, and leaders face life-threatening diagnoses in their 30s and 40s, it creates a ripple effect of trauma and economic pressure on families and communities. Understanding that biological age can be influenced means that aging is not just a fixed countdown, but a process that can be potentially slowed or managed. This research gives a "name" to the exhaustion many young people feel and provides a roadmap for healthcare providers to begin screening earlier based on biological markers rather than just birth dates.

What To Watch Next: In the coming months, expect to see a push for updated cancer screening guidelines. Currently, many screenings like colonoscopies are recommended to start at age 45, but this research may push that age even lower for individuals showing high biological aging markers.

Public health advocates will also likely increase the focus on "metabolic health" as a preventative measure. Look for more studies regarding the "reversibility" of biological age: researchers are now looking into whether radical shifts in diet, sleep hygiene, and stress management can actually "turn back the clock" on these cellular markers. Finally, keep an eye on new blood tests that may soon be available in primary care offices, allowing patients to check their biological age as easily as they check their cholesterol.
